The Influence of Weather on Player Performance

Weather conditions have a profound effect on athlete performance due to a range of psychophysiological effects. For instance, extreme temperatures can lead to heat exhaustion or hypothermia, directly affecting a player's stamina and overall physical capability. In hot conditions, the body must work overtime to regulate temperature, which can quickly deplete energy reserves. Conversely, cold weather can lead to muscle stiffness, increasing the likelihood of injury. Precipitation, such as rain or snow, often results in slippery surfaces, presenting a higher risk of accidents and influencing the strategies teams employ. Additionally, wind conditions can alter the trajectory of balls, impact running speeds, and challenge an athlete’s coordination. Weather's Role in Team Strategy and Dynamics

Team strategy is invariably tied to the conditions on the field, with weather forecasts often dictating tactical adjustments. Coaches and strategists meticulously analyze upcoming weather patterns to anticipate the game's progression and adjust their plans accordingly. This meticulous planning can significantly influence betting odds, as teams may shift their play style to suit the environmental context. For instance, heavy rainfall could lead to a more conservative, ground-based approach, affecting both the dynamics of the match and the expectations of bettors. Equipment selection also becomes paramount, as players may require different gear to maintain performance levels in adverse conditions. Cleats for better traction in wet conditions or lighter attire for hot and humid environments are just some examples of how teams adapt to the weather. The insights of a seasoned coach or strategist would reveal that even player selection can hinge on weather conditions, with certain athletes being better suited to particular climates or playing surfaces. Variability in Outdoor Sport Venues

Outdoor venues are uniquely susceptible to the whims of weather, with each stadium offering a distinct response to environmental conditions. Whether it's a baseball game affected by crosswinds or a football match played amid a downpour, the interplay between nature and sport can be unpredictable. Stadium design plays a pivotal role in this dynamic, where architectural elements can either shield players from the elements or leave them vulnerable to the vagaries of weather. For instance, the orientation of a venue and its surrounding infrastructure can create a microclimate within the stadium, affecting not only athletes' performance but also the trajectory of the ball.

The geographical location further contributes to a stadium's weather resilience, with terrain analysis revealing how nearby landforms might channel winds or impact drainage during heavy rainfall. These factors can sway the outcome of sports events, and consequently, they are meticulously considered by those setting betting lines. Savvy bettors often keep a close eye on weather forecasts and stadium features before placing their wagers. Real-time Weather Updates and In-play Betting

The advent of in-play betting has revolutionized the gambling landscape, allowing bettors to place wagers as the action unfolds. One of the pivotal factors that can sway the odds in a bettor's favor are real-time weather updates. During an outdoor sporting event, conditions such as wind speed, precipitation, and temperature can change rapidly, influencing the performance of athletes and the outcome of the game. Staying abreast of these sudden changes is not merely beneficial; it is imperative for those looking to maintain an edge in the highly competitive world of sports betting.

An astute live sports bettor will often have one eye on the game and another on the latest meteorological reports.
